Process Control and DCS Instrumentation Characteristics

The 60000005 assembly is designed to maintain the impedance matching required for 4-20 mA HART loop protocol instrumentation. Its construction ensures low signal attenuation, preserving the integrity of digital signals superimposed on analog process loops. By utilizing internal shielding layers, the cable maintains effective channel-to-channel isolation between individual signal conductors. This prevents crosstalk in multi-core configurations, facilitating clean data exchange between I/O subsystems and central controllers. In specialized configurations for thermocouple sensor connectivity, the cable utilizes materials that minimize thermal EMF generation at junctions, supporting accurate cold junction compensation (CJC) performance by connected PLC/DCS input modules. Additionally, the shielding effectiveness supports high-density FOUNDATION Fieldbus and Profibus PA connectivity, preventing signal reflections and minimizing jitter across the network link.

Frequently Asked Questions

Q: Does the 60000005 support hot-swapping while the DCS system is energized?

A: While the cable is designed for rugged industrial use, disconnecting signal or power paths during active operation can induce voltage transients. It is standard practice to bypass the affected I/O channel in the controller software before disconnecting or reconnecting the assembly.

Q: Is the cable jacket resistant to chemical exposure?

A: The industrial-grade outer jacket is designed for standard automation environments. For installations involving direct contact with caustic chemicals or hydrocarbon-rich atmospheres, verify the jacket material compatibility against the site's chemical exposure profile.

Field Installation Guidelines

  1. Inspect the cable assembly, connectors, and pin assignments for physical damage or contamination prior to installation.
  2. Maintain minimum bend radius limits during routing through cable trays and conduits to avoid mechanical stress on internal conductors.
  3. Route the cable assembly away from high-voltage power lines, variable frequency drives, and heavy inductive equipment to minimize electromagnetic coupling.
  4. Ensure the cable drain wire and metallic shield termination are grounded at a single point in accordance with plant grounding specifications to prevent ground loops.
  5. Fully engage connector locking screws or latching mechanisms to maintain vibration resistance and gas-tight electrical contacts.
